Applied Materials, Inc. (AMAT) Earnings Overview
As of June 21, 2026, Applied Materials, Inc. (AMAT) reported trailing twelve-month net income of $8.51B, reflecting +0.6% year-over-year growth. The company earned $10.65 per diluted share over the past four quarters, with a net profit margin of 24.7%.
Looking at the long-term picture, AMAT's 5-year EPS compound annual growth rate (CAGR) stands at +17.2%, indicating exceptional earnings growth. The company achieved its highest annual net income of $7.18B in fiscal 2024.
Applied Materials, Inc. maintains industry-leading profitability with a gross margin of 48.7%, operating margin of 29.2%, and net margin of 24.7%. This margin structure demonstrates strong pricing power and operational efficiency. View revenue history →

AMAT Historical Earnings Data (1989–2025)
37 years| Fiscal Year | Net Income | YoY % | Operating Income | EPS (Diluted) | Net Margin | Op. Margin |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| $7.00B | -2.5% | $8.29B | $8.66 | 24.7% | 29.2% |
| 2024 | $7.18B | +4.7% | $7.87B | $8.61 | 26.4% | 28.9% |
| 2023 | $6.86B | +5.1% | $7.65B | $8.11 | 25.9% | 28.9% |
| 2022 | $6.53B | +10.8% | $7.79B | $7.44 | 25.3% | 30.2% |
| 2021 | $5.89B | +62.7% | $6.89B | $6.40 | 25.5% | 29.9% |
| 2020 | $3.62B | +33.7% | $4.37B | $3.92 | 21.0% | 25.4% |
| 2019 | $2.71B | -10.9% | $3.35B | $2.86 | 18.5% | 22.9% |
| 2018 | $3.04B | -13.7% | $4.49B | $2.96 | 18.2% | 26.9% |
| 2017 | $3.52B | +104.5% | $3.94B | $3.17 | 23.9% | 26.8% |
| 2016 | $1.72B | +25.0% | $2.15B | $1.54 | 15.9% | 19.9% |
| 2015 | $1.38B | +28.5% | $1.69B | $1.12 | 14.3% | 17.5% |
| 2014 | $1.07B | +318.8% | $1.52B | $0.87 | 11.8% | 16.8% |
| 2013 | $256M | +134.9% | $432M | $0.21 | 3.4% | 5.8% |
| 2012 | $109M | -94.3% | $1.09B | $0.09 | 1.3% | 12.5% |
| 2011 | $1.93B | +105.4% | $2.40B | $1.45 | 18.3% | 22.8% |
| 2010 | $938M | +407.2% | $1.38B | $0.70 | 9.8% | 14.5% |
| 2009 | -$305M | -131.8% | -$394M | $-0.23 | -6.1% | -7.9% |
| 2008 | $961M | -43.8% | $1.36B | $0.70 | 11.8% | 16.7% |
| 2007 | $1.71B | +12.8% | $2.37B | $1.20 | 17.6% | 24.4% |
| 2006 | $1.52B | +25.4% | $1.45B | $0.97 | 16.5% | 15.8% |
| 2005 | $1.21B | -10.5% | $1.45B | $0.73 | 17.3% | 20.7% |
| 2004 | $1.35B | +1006.0% | $1.76B | $0.78 | 16.9% | 22.0% |
| 2003 | -$149M | -155.4% | -$314M | $-0.09 | -3.3% | -7.0% |
| 2002 | $269M | -65.3% | $210M | $0.16 | 5.3% | 4.1% |
| 2001 | $775M | -62.4% | $930M | $0.46 | 10.6% | 12.7% |
| 2000 | $2.06B | +189.1% | $2.95B | $1.20 | 21.6% | 30.8% |
| 1999 | $714M | +157.1% | $934M | $0.46 | 14.7% | 19.2% |
| 1998 | $278M | -44.3% | $693M | $0.15 | 6.9% | 17.1% |
| 1997 | $499M | -16.9% | $691M | $0.33 | 12.2% | 17.0% |
| 1996 | $600M | +32.0% | $929M | $0.41 | 14.5% | 22.4% |
| 1995 | $454M | +105.8% | $694M | $0.31 | 14.8% | 22.7% |
| 1994 | $221M | +121.4% | $339M | $0.17 | 13.3% | 20.4% |
| 1993 | $100M | +152.4% | $164M | $0.08 | 9.2% | 15.2% |
| 1992 | $40M | +50.8% | $73M | $0.04 | 5.3% | 9.7% |
| 1991 | $26M | -23.2% | $53M | $0.03 | 4.1% | 8.3% |
| 1990 | $34M | -33.8% | $59M | $0.04 | 6.0% | 10.4% |
| 1989 | $52M | - | $84M | $0.05 | 10.3% | 16.6% |
